About Converting Ounces per Cubic yard to Grains per Cup
Ounce per Cubic yard and Grain per Cup both measure density — mass per unit volume — a property used to identify materials, check manufacturing quality, and predict whether something floats or sinks. As a fixed reference point, water has a density of exactly 1000 kg/m³ (1 g/cm³, 1 g/mL) at its temperature of maximum density, which is why many density figures in science and engineering are quoted relative to water. Both are mass per volume density units.
Formula
grains per cup = ounces per cubic yard × 0.135382507073
This factor comes from each unit's defined relationship to the category's base unit: 1 ounce per cubic yard equals 0.0370797763286 base units, and 1 grain per cup equals 0.273888976724 base units, so dividing one by the other gives the direct ounce per cubic yard-to-grain per cup factor of 0.135382507073.

What's the difference between density and mass concentration?
Density is the mass of a pure substance or material per unit volume. Mass concentration is the mass of one component — like a dissolved solute — within a mixture's total volume. The two use the same kind of units but describe different physical situations.
